首页 > 范文大全 > 正文

中小企业采购管理信息化问题探讨

开篇:润墨网以专业的文秘视角,为您筛选了一篇中小企业采购管理信息化问题探讨范文,如需获取更多写作素材,在线客服老师一对一协助。欢迎您的阅读与分享!

摘 要:主要探讨中小企业采购管理信息化问题。首先论述了采购管理及采购管理信息化的相关概念,分析了当前企业采购管理中存在的问题,提出需求分析,设计采购管理信息化功能模块,最后总结技术实现问题。

关键词:中小企业;采购管理;信息化

中图分类号:F27 文献标识码:A 文章编号:1672-3198(2012)03-0091-01

1 采购管理及采购管理信息化

1.1 采购管理

采购管理是计划下达、采购单生成、采购单执行、到货接收、检验入库、采购发票的收集到采购结算的采购活动全过程,对采购过程中物流运动的各个环节状态进行严密的跟踪、监督,实现对企业采购活动执行过程的科学管理。包括制定采购计划、订单管理及发票校验三个组件。

1.2 传统采购管理弊端

采购申请跨越部门多,流转慢,采购单常因跨越部门多被耽搁太久,不利于相关部门费用控制,不利于相关人员对采购单进行查询、统计、汇总。

1.3 采购管理流信息化

实现与采购相关的数据、信息、过程电子化管理,达到与传统的采购相同的目标,是充分利用现代化信息网络来完成采购各环节的任务,能够更好地利用局域网所带来的方便,提高采购效率,方便流程跟踪。

2 相关技术介绍

2.1 B/S结构

Browser/Server结构(B/S结构)即浏览器和服务器结构。用户工作界面是通过WWW浏览器来实现,少部分事务逻辑在前端(Browser)实现,主要事务逻辑在服务器端(Server)实现,形成所谓三层3-tier结构。这样简化了客户端电脑载荷,减轻了系统维护与升级的成本和工作量,降低了总体成本。目前在局域网建立B/S结构的网络应用,并通过Internet/Intranet模式下数据库应用,易于把握、成本也较低。能有效地保护数据平台和管理访问权限,服务器数据库也很安全。

2.2 JSP和Servlet

JSP的全称是Java Server Page。自JSP推出后,众多大公司都支持JSP技术的服务器,JSP迅速成为商业应用的服务器端语言。JSP技术能让Web开发员和网页设计员快速地开发出容易维护的动态Web主页。用JSP开发的Web应用是跨平台的,既能在Linux下运行,也能在其它操作系统上运行。

JSP技术是servlet技术的扩展。servlet是Java技术对CGI编程的回答。servlet程序在服务器端运行,动态地生成Web页面。与传统的CGI和许多其他类似CGI的技术相比,Java servlet具有更高的效率,更容易使用,功能更强大,具有更好的可移植性,更节省投资。

3 采购管理信息化主要功能模块介绍

3.1 采购管理模块

采购管理模块是采购管理子系统中最重要的模块,与库存管理子系统有较大联系,实现了对采购流程的跟踪管理,包括采购申请、制订采购计划、采购单管理,收货、退货管理等功能。

根据各种请购信息,制订采购计划,通过询比议价选择最优供应商,然后生成采购单,通过发单作业将采购单实际发出。采购单管理包括维护和修改采购单、查询各种采种采购单的执行状态等。

3.2 货物入库模块设计

入库的物品一定要在到货之前登录进信息系统,以便有计划的安排入库,提高效率,加快入库作业的速度,需要有技术的支持。入库模块的主要内容包括:接受入库、货物存贮的指示、存贮确认、数据更新、生成会计数据信息等。

3.3 物品领用模块

物品领用模块的功能主要是对于部门领用物品名称、数量等予以确认,确认到货时间,准确及时地通过网上平台通知部门。在每一个货位上设置配货表示器,在提示灯指引下,寻找商品,并根据配货显示器上的数量提供物品,提高配货的效率并减少差错。

3.4 在库管理模块

在库管理的核心是掌握不同商品的数量、保管位置和入库日,商品从接收订货到出库指示,数据库中的数据都与实际仓储情况一致,并在配货时做到货物的先进先出。

4 采购管理信息化的技术实现

4.1 数据库设计

根据需求,结合采购物料管理类别设计数据库表结构,设计表时遵循命名规范,保证开发和维护的简便及数据库的可读性。做到表结构合理,减少程序开发的难度,减少数据的冗余,保持数据的完整性和一致性,使程序逻辑结构清晰。

4.2 程序逻辑结构设计

MVC设计模式在Java Web 项目中的体现为JSP(VIEW层)、Servlet(Control层)、JavaBean(Model层)模型,描述系统的数据;视图显示数据;控制器获取系统的输入,控制系统的执行。

基于B/S的三层体系结构中,随着客户端的增加,Web服务器逐渐成为系统的瓶颈;为了缓解Web服务器的压力,提高系统的性能,将服务器分为Web服务器和应用服务器,Web服务器处理客户端的请求,调用位于应用服务器上的业务逻辑完成对信息查询和修改等操作,生成结果页面返回给用户;应用服务器主要处理各种业务逻辑,应用服务层通常也被称为业务逻辑层,因为这一层是应用软件系统业务逻辑处理集中的部分。业务外观层用作隔离层,它将用户界面与各种业务功能的实现隔离开来,作为后台逻辑处理和前端用户界面的缓冲区。

参考文献

[1]采购与供应管理[M].北京:机械工业出版社,2009.

[2]Java编程思想[M].第二版.北京:机械工业出版社出版,2002.

[3]中文版SQL Server2000开发与管理应用实例[M].北京:人民邮电出版社,2005.